The key to these spring rolls' remarkable flavor lies in the careful preparation of the shrimp filling. The shrimp are finely chopped, allowing their essence to mingle seamlessly with the minced garlic, lemongrass, fish sauce, and brown sugar. This blend of ingredients not only enhances the natural sweetness of the shrimp but also imbues the filling with a depth of flavor that is both complex and utterly addictive.

The cooking technique is equally important in achieving the perfect spring roll. The wrappers are carefully filled and then meticulously fried, resulting in a crisp, golden-brown exterior that gives way to the tender, juicy filling within. This delicate balance of textures is what sets these spring rolls apart, creating a sensory experience that is both satisfying and delightful.

To truly elevate the dish, these Crispy Vietnamese Shrimp Spring Rolls are served with a creamy, nutty peanut dipping sauce. The sauce is a harmonious blend of peanut butter, fish sauce, lime juice, and a touch of sweetness, perfectly complementing the savory flavors of the spring rolls. Ingredients

  • For the Spring Rolls:
  • - 12 ounces medium shrimp, peeled, deveined, and finely chopped
  • - 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• - 1 tablespoon lemongrass, finely minced (or 1 teaspoon lemongrass paste)
  • - 2 tablespoons fish sauce
  • - 1 tablespoon brown sugar
  • - 1/4 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• - 2 cups shredded carrots
  • - 1 cup bean sprouts
  • - 1 cup thinly sliced lettuce
  • - 1/2 cup fresh mint leaves
  • - 1/2 cup fresh cilantro leaves
  • - 12 spring roll wrappers
